Sandwich Bluff (GBR) | 63° 50' 00.0" S | 57° 33' 00.0" W | Bluff |
Name ID: 111036
Place ID: 12719
rising to 645m in W Vega Island, Prince Gustav Channel, was roughly mapped by SwAE in 1902-03; surveyed by FIDS from "Hope Bay" in November 1945 and so named because a snow-covered ledge breaks the cliff on the W side, giving the appearance of a sandwich when viewed from the N (APC, 1955, p.18; BAS 250 sheet SP 21-22/13, 1-DOS 1974). |

Sandwich Bluff (USA) | 63° 50' 00.0" S | 57° 30' 00.0" W | Bluff |
Name ID: 131197
Place ID: 12719
Flat-topped mountain, 610 m, broken sharply at its W side by a steep dark bluff standing slightly W of center on Vega Island in the James Ross Island group. Discovered by the SwedAE under Nordenskjold, 1901-04. Charted in 1945 by the FlDS, and so named because a horizontal snow-holding band of rock breaks the western cliff giving it the appearance of a sandwich when viewed from the north. |
